If You Want to Attend ...
You can use Meetup.com to register your interest. Once you're signed in, join in the discussion regarding venues and time. Many of the cities still don't have venues or meeting times, so do your fellow SE'rs a favor and suggest a good place for a group to meet up!
These are self-organizing, so venue and time are up to SE'rs in the various locations. We have suggested a 2 p.m. start time, but feel free to deviate from that.
A suggestion on choosing venues: It's best to pick a place that can readily and casually handle a group. The New York City meet-up is being held (for the second year) at a large biergarten/bar with a tasty snack menu (like sausages and pretzels). That way, attendees can pay for their drinks and food as they go—and no one will get stuck with dividing a bill or having to make up for any forgetful person who left early (not that any SE'r would do that, right?).
